Drew Mars was an average woman, with an average desk job, an average home, living an average life. That's all she'll ever be, as she was told by her parents. After high school, life seemed like a chore to her, a burden more like. She had even considered death as an outlet, only because she was so fascinated by it. But the impending doom of humanity has been more than just a dull thought in the back of her head. Because, one day, it actually happened. The apocalypse happened. And she seemed to be the cause of it.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. These creatures were twice my size. My limbs began to tremble. "You," they chanted, their voices in sync. The skin on their fingers was peeled back and blackening, revealing long pointed bones, dripping a purple substance. The figures reached out to grab me, moving in sync as if programmed to move a certain way and at a specific time. They wanted me. . . . . . . . . . . . . . .
